Date: Saturday, January 21, 2017 @ 19:32:36 Author: demize Revision: 208309
upgpkg: python-pymacaroons-pynacl 0.9.3-1 Added: python-pymacaroons-pynacl/trunk/ python-pymacaroons-pynacl/trunk/PKGBUILD ----------+ PKGBUILD | 49 +++++++++++++++++++++++++++++++++++++++++++++++++ 1 file changed, 49 insertions(+) Added: trunk/PKGBUILD =================================================================== --- trunk/PKGBUILD (rev 0) +++ trunk/PKGBUILD 2017-01-21 19:32:36 UTC (rev 208309) @@ -0,0 +1,49 @@ +# Maintainer: Johannes Löthberg <[email protected]> +# Contributor: Ivan Shapovalov <[email protected]> + +pkgbase=python-pymacaroons-pynacl +pkgname=(python-pymacaroons-pynacl python2-pymacaroons-pynacl) +pkgver=0.9.3 +pkgrel=1 + +pkgdesc='Macaroon library for Python' +url='https://pypi.python.org/pypi/pymacaroons-pynacl/' +arch=('any') +license=('Apache') + +makedepends=('python' + 'python-setuptools' + 'python2' + 'python2-setuptools') + +source=("pymacaroons-pynacl-$pkgver.tar.gz::https://github.com/matrix-org/pymacaroons/archive/v$pkgver.tar.gz") + +md5sums=('b7075988e562f805e69ae7d8e16542b5') + +prepare() { + cp -a pymacaroons-$pkgver{,-python2} +} + +build() { + cd "$srcdir"/pymacaroons-$pkgver + python setup.py build + + cd "$srcdir"/pymacaroons-$pkgver-python2 + python2 setup.py build +} + +package_python-pymacaroons-pynacl() { + depends=('python' 'python-pynacl' 'python-six') + + cd pymacaroons-$pkgver + python setup.py install --root="$pkgdir" --optimize=1 --skip-build +} + +package_python2-pymacaroons-pynacl() { + depends=('python2' 'python2-pynacl' 'python2-six') + + cd pymacaroons-$pkgver-python2 + python2 setup.py install --root="$pkgdir" --optimize=1 --skip-build +} + +# vim: set ts=4 sw=4 tw=0 ft=PKGBUILD :
